Matahari Philosophy
Matahari Canggu values two key elements in learning: a child's autonomy and adult guidance. We believe children thrive when free play is paired with active, thoughtful engagement.
Children direct their own choices in a prepared environment — experimenting with new materials, testing ideas, and designing their own creative roles and activities.
Guided-play always sees the child as an active collaborator. Teachers may gently intervene in activities that young children find engaging and motivating, providing scaffolding to boost language, development and learning.
During play, children develop caring friendships with peers and trusting relationships with adults. These shared collaborations become a secure foundation for healthy choices throughout life.
Our teachers' role is active, although not dictatorial. In a guided-play situation, a teacher might initiate the play context but does not direct it. Rather, the teacher follows the child's lead and allows the child to engage in discovery within a prepared environment and with subtle scaffolding.
This approach allows children the maximum amount of freedom, while ensuring that with the teacher's gentle guidance they will achieve learning goals.
